Please don't move my items!
Suppose I have two tracks.
First is set to "Automatic record-arm when track selected". Then I select that track, and it's resized bigger.
On second track, I have an item. If I select this item , track 1 is no longer selected and is resized in its original size, and now takes one row instead of two, which makes all following tracks move one row higher.
My item stayed on its place, and is now on track 3 ( I lied to you, I have 3 tracks actually )
How do you keep this from happening? It happens to me all the time

In Preferences>Audio>Recording uncheck "Always show full track control panel on armed tracks"

Wow, that's a bugger. I can confirm with v3.73 and v4alpha17 as well.
Only happens when the track with the item is not automatically armed and only when the item is selected by click (marque the item or doubleclick the track doesn't glitch)
Needs to get a ticket in the issue tracker. Annoying one.

I recreate it without doing anything special, lookie:
Ah, wait, got it: "Mouse clicks/edits in track view change track selection" must be enabled for this bug. Still, you need to click on the item you (don't) want to make the jump.
